Wildfires Continue to Threaten Los Angeles, Emergency Evacuation Orders in Place

los angeles, california - Wildfires in California's Los Angeles continue to pose a serious threat, with authorities issuing evacuation orders due to growing fires and challenging weather conditions.

Wildfires in California's Los Angeles continue to burn uncontrollably, leading to the evacuation of thousands of residents. The fires, which have already claimed the lives of at least 24 people and destroyed hundreds of thousands of structures, remain a major concern for authorities.

The Palisades fire, which started the blaze, has devastated large areas including the upscale Pacific Palisades neighborhood where homes of celebrities like Mel Gibson and Paris Hilton are located. The cause of the fires is under investigation, with a new fire named the Kenetth fire starting on Thursday, leading to one person being arrested on suspicion of arson.

Electricity outages have plunged parts of the city into darkness, while traffic congestion due to evacuations has further complicated the situation. Schools and universities have been forced to close as a result of the fires.

Meteorologists have issued a 32-hour alarm due to the expected intensification of dry winds today. The ongoing dry and harsh weather conditions, coupled with a lack of significant rainfall until January 25th, are raising concerns about the fires growing even larger.

Authorities are urging residents to be prepared to follow evacuation orders if necessary, as the fires continue to pose a significant threat to the region. The investigation into the causes of the fires suggests that electrical infrastructure issues may have played a role, with previous instances indicating a link between over 3,600 forest fires in California since 1992 and problems with power lines.

Experts point to factors such as an increase in vegetation growth following heavy rains in 2024, which then dried out quickly due to subsequent dry periods, creating ideal fuel for fires. Additionally, strong Santa Ana winds are known to exacerbate wildfires, as they are dry and fast-moving, fueling the rapid spread of fires throughout the region.

Challenges posed by the region's rugged terrain, including steep hillsides and canyons, further complicate firefighting efforts and evacuation processes. Experts also highlight the role of climate change in increasing the likelihood and intensity of wildfires, with extreme weather conditions creating a higher risk of fires breaking out.
